Date: 2020-06-28 04:28 pm (UTC)I store the concoction either in an airtight container in the fridge and just scoop out a spoonful at a time to nosh on, or use a cookie scoop and make little balls, freezing individual portions on parchment then storing in a plastic freezer bag in the freezer. I call them "energy bites" rather than granola bars, but they serve basically the same function: nutrient-dense, quick, and delicious enough to satisfy a snack craving.
